Being on the south bank of the river between the Corporation Quay and the Fish quay on launch day at JL Thompsons about 1973 ish when the Naess Crusader and later Nordic Chieftain ( Her sister ship ) were launched and hearing the crowds cheering and the tugs horns blaring followed by the drag chains thundering down the ways.The biggest ships ever built in Sunderland.
Immense at the time for an 8 year old.:)
